Vision

Asteroid mining has lived at the intersection of scientific research and popular culture for decades with as many academic papers published as there are books TV shows and movies about it.

Access to resources with its finite nature and disparate distribution plays an essential part in the geopolitical web of power and wealth. It has defined economic growth to such an extent that we have been using them as primary demarcation lines and identifiers in our history from the stone to bronze and iron age to our current silicon age.

But our resources-driven growth faces a massive existential challenge with climate change ecosystem degradation and resource depletion demanding a complete reset. Humanity needs to shift global transportation manufacturing construction and energy onto a sustainable path.

Expanding beyond the Krmn line is where we believe transformative future growth and innovation will be found. Recent missions by NASA (OSIRIS-REx & DART) and JAXA (Hayabusa2) have firmly pushed the idea of using space resources from academic research into commercial opportunity.

We believe the Regolith Age powered by abundant space resources is an inevitability that we can accelerate.

Position: Electrical Engineer

Location: Broomfield CO

Position Type: Full-time On-site

Mission: High Frontier Design the Avionics That Power Deep Space Exploration

Join our mission to kickstart the space resource economy! With our prototype mission High Frontiers targeted to launch early 2027 we are looking for hands-on electrical engineers to develop the avionics that will power the first commercial asteroid mining satellites.

Youll own subsystems and significant elements of our internally designed power unit flight computer and motor controller unit. Contribute by designing analog digital and power circuits selecting components for a harsh radiation environment and performing hardware testing and system validation on your designs.

All our team members are expected to be technically excellent across a range of areas - expect to be involved in all aspects of the satellite avionics system. By joining our small team you will have a unique opportunity to meaningfully contribute to the development of a deep space mission while both learning from senior engineers and providing mentorship to more junior members of the team. Your circuits will operate millions of miles from Earth powering the technology that makes space resource extraction possible.

What it takes to be successful in this role:

As an Electrical Engineer at Karman youll take responsibility for core avionics subsystemsincluding analog digital and power electronicsand see your work through from concept to testing and flight. Youll design for radiation tolerance conduct hardware bring-up and test and work closely with teammates across avionics software and systems engineering.

This is a full-stack hardware role: youll make build vs. buy decisions layout your own boards in Altium test and validate your designs in the lab and support integration across the vehicle. Youll grow through mentorship from senior engineers while also mentoring more junior teammates and youll play a key role in pushing the frontier of what small fast teams can accomplish in space.

What Youll Do

  • Select between commercial off the shelf and space rated components by balancing performance cost lead time and radiation tolerance.
  • Drive system level trade studies to ensure your solutions meet system requirements
  • Create schematics and then translate them into board layouts using Altium Designer. Coordinate PCB fabrication and make build/buy decisions for assembly based on cost and lead time considerations.
  • Validate your designs using oscilloscopes power supplies and electronic loads. Leverage specialized equipment such as frequency response analyzers when needed.
  • Perform circuit analysis and simulation using SPICE tools. Document design decisions lead design reviews and iterate on hardware based on test results and system requirements.
  • Debug circuit issues independently and collaborate with senior engineers on complex system-level problems that span multiple subsystems. Provide mentorship to junior engineers in circuit design and test.
